Glamis Resources Ltd. declares its financial and operating results for the three months and year ended December 31, 2008.
Glamis' highlights for 2008 are as follows:
Developed a significant light oil pool at Queensdale, Saskatchewan with six, 100% working interest, horizontal wells. Glamis achieved a success rate of 100% with this development program.
Discovered a new, 100% working interest, light oil pool at Manor, Saskatchewan. Successfully developed this Tilston pool with three additional wells achieving a 100% success rate.
Successfully drilled a 50% working interest extension to the Manor Alida Oil Pool and a 100% working interest extension to the Arcola Frobisher-Alida Oil Pool.
Production averaged 365 boe/d for 2008; a 70% increase from the 2007 average; increased year-over-year production per share by 36% and exited 2008 at 647 boe/d (100% oil).
Reserve Life Index of 5.6 years on a Total Proven basis and 8.4 years on a Total Proven plus Probable basis using December 31, 2008 reserves and Q4 2008 production.
Increased Total Proved plus Probable reserve volumes by 117% to 1.6 mmboe (97% oil), an increase of 73% on a per share basis over 2007.
Replaced production by 650%.
Invested $20.4 million in capital projects:
Drilled 13 wells (12.5 net); 12 (11.5 net) oil wells and 1 (1.0 net) dry and abandoned
- Invested $3.3 million on land and seismic
Constructed a 100% working interest oil battery at Queensdale, Saskatchewan
Significantly increased funds flow over the year to $5,860,000 ($0.20 per fully diluted Class A share) compared to $730,000 ($0.03 per fully diluted Class A share) in the prior year, as a result of increased production volumes and higher oil prices.
Increased southeast Saskatchewan undeveloped land base by 400% year-over-year to 7,500 net acres.
Fourth Quarter 2008 highlights
Produced an average of 521 boe/d, 99% oil.
Achieved funds flow of $1.1 million ($0.04 per share).
Drilled 3 successful horizontal wells in southeast Saskatchewan.
Expanded Glamis' land position acquiring 3,420 acres in southeast Saskatchewan and 3,840 acres in southwest Manitoba. Glamis held 19,300 net acres of undeveloped land at year-end
Shot 18.8 square kilometers of 3D seismic in southeast Saskatchewan. Three drilling locations were identified with the first location to be tested in the second quarter of 2009.
